Symplectic Hecke insertion conjecture for FPF-involution words

From papers

Let vv and ww be FPF-involution words, and let Sp\overset{\textsf{Sp}}\sim denote the symplectic Hecke equivalence relation. The symplectic Hecke insertion algorithm assigns to each word uu a tableau PSp(u)P_{\textsf{Sp}}(u). Symplectic Hecke insertion conjecture. If

vSpw,v\overset{\textsf{Sp}}\sim w,

then

PSp(v)=PSp(w).P_{\textsf{Sp}}(v)=P_{\textsf{Sp}}(w).

This would establish that symplectic Hecke insertion tableaux are invariants of the relevant equivalence classes of FPF-involution words; the supplied text gives computational and structural motivation but no resolution.
